Abstract

This work investigates the development of a novel method for the detection of illicit materials based on active photon interrogation associated to photoneutron spectrometry. It is an original attempt to explore the principle of inducing photonuclear reactions on samples to determine the presence of light elements such as nitrogen, oxygen and carbon and therefore to extend the use of active photon interrogation for the detection of conventional explosives, narcotics and chemical weapons.
